10. ISLAM AND FRANCISCANISM: A DIALOGUE (2000)
Volume 9, Spirit & Life: A Journal of Contemporary Franciscanism
Originally given as a face-to-face dialogue between Franciscan and Muslim scholars, these journal articles look to both the past and the future. Francis, in an era when "armed conflict [was] the ruling passion" through personal example, showed us a non-violent approach to relationships with people his society defined as "the enemy." As timely today as in Francis' time, these selections explore non-violent relationships on the political, interpersonal, and intrapersonal levels and their undeniable relationship to one another.

24. Freeing The Fire Video/DVD by Mary Elizabeth Imler, OSF
Produces during the 2004 AFC with a presentation by the former Federation President Mary Elizabeth Imler, the focus of this presentation is on the concept of ‘Federating’. The term ‘Federating’ was coined as the focus National Federation Board, under the leadership of Mary Elizabeth, explored and worked on developing ways in which the 80 member Congregations of the Federation would be more integrally engaged in visioning the future of our Franciscan Third order Regular way of life.
